Introduction to Air Source Heat Pumps

Air source heat pumps are gaining popularity as efficient heating and cooling systems. These devices work by transferring heat from outside air into a building. They do this using a refrigeration cycle, which is energy-efficient and environmentally friendly. At the 2026 Canton Fair, visitors can discover how these innovations are revolutionizing home energy solutions.

The installation of air source heat pumps is relatively easy compared to other systems. They do not require extensive ductwork, making them suitable for various buildings. However, there are considerations to evaluate. Some users report fluctuating efficiency during extremely cold weather. It’s crucial to assess these factors based on local climate conditions.

Air Source Heat Pump Air To Water systems are also part of this technology. They convert air into hot water for heating needs. This dual functionality can reduce electricity costs significantly. Although they are a great solution, users must choose the right model for their specific requirements. Balancing initial investment and long-term savings is important for every buyer.

Working Principles of Air Source Heat Pumps

Air source heat pumps (ASHPs) are gaining popularity due to their efficiency. They work by extracting heat from the air outside and transferring it indoors. Even in cold weather, ASHPs can provide a comfortable temperature. Their efficiency is measured by the coefficient of performance (COP). A higher COP indicates better performance.

One interesting fact is that ASHPs can also work in reverse, providing cooling during hot months. This versatility makes them a great choice for year-round climate control. Many users, however, are unaware of the installation requirements. Proper placement and insulation are crucial for optimal performance.

Tips: Ensure your ASHP is correctly sized for your space. Too large or too small can lead to inefficiency. Regular maintenance is vital; clean filters can help avoid issues. However, many users forget this step, impacting performance. Reflect on your needs and consider how an ASHP can fit into your lifestyle.

Advantages of Using Air Source Heat Pumps

Air source heat pumps are gaining popularity for their efficiency and eco-friendliness. They transform outdoor air into heating or cooling energy for homes and businesses. This technology is particularly useful in mild climates, where temperatures do not drop drastically. Why is this essential? Energy consumption can be significantly lower compared to traditional heating methods.


One compelling advantage is their versatility. They can provide heating in winter and cooling in summer. This dual functionality makes them cost-effective. Their installation is usually simpler than that of ground source heat pumps. However, they are less efficient in extremely cold temperatures, which is a factor to consider.


Maintenance is another aspect that requires attention. While air source heat pumps generally have a long lifespan, their efficiency can decline without regular upkeep. Regular filter cleaning, duct inspections, and refrigerant checks are necessary. Owners should be proactive to ensure optimal performance. Understanding these points can help potential users make informed decisions.

Maximizing Home Comfort and Efficiency with the R290 All-In-One Heat Pump Water Heater

The R290 All-In-One Heat Pump Water Heater represents an innovative approach to enhancing home comfort and energy efficiency. Unlike traditional water heaters, which rely on electric elements or gas combustion, this heat pump water heater operates by extracting heat from the surrounding air. By utilizing this ambient heat, it raises the temperature and transfers it to the water in its built-in tank, offering a highly efficient method of heating water for everyday use.

This system is designed as an integrated unit, making it a convenient solution for homeowners looking to upgrade their hot water systems. With backup resistance heating elements included, it ensures consistent water heating even in colder climates where air temperatures may fall. Additionally, homeowners have the flexibility to retrofit a heat pump to an existing conventional storage water heater, thereby optimizing performance without the need for a complete system overhaul. This adaptability and efficiency make the R290 heat pump a compelling choice for anyone seeking to maximize comfort and efficiency in their homes.
